10-Q: Chenghe Acquisition I Co. Reports Net Loss in Q1 2024 Amidst Business Combination Efforts

Sentiment:

Quarterly Report


Chenghe Acquisition I Co. reported a net loss of $741,316 for the first quarter of 2024, primarily due to operating costs and changes in warrant values, while progressing towards a business combination with FST Corp.

Summary

  • Chenghe Acquisition I Co. reported a net loss of $741,316 for the three months ended March 31, 2024, compared to a net income of $1,785,889 for the same period in 2023.
  • The loss was primarily driven by $645,165 in formation and operating costs and a $576,000 unrealized loss on the change in fair value of warrants.
  • This was partially offset by $479,849 in trust interest income.
  • The company's cash balance was zero as of March 31, 2024, with a working capital deficit of $2,998,673.
  • The company is pursuing a business combination with FST Corp., with a deadline of May 27, 2024, which may be extended to October 27, 2024 with additional deposits.
  • The company has received extension contributions from FST Corp. to extend the deadline for the business combination.
  • The company's trust account held $44,321,958 as of March 31, 2024.

Related Party Transactions

  • The company issued a promissory note to the New Sponsor for a principal amount of up to $1,960,000 to fund extension contributions and working capital.
  • The Old Sponsor forgave $300,000 of debt under the April 2023 Note.
  • The New Sponsor acquired 2,650,000 Class B ordinary shares and 7,900,000 Private Placement Warrants from the Old Sponsor for $1.00 plus extension contributions.

Key Dates

DateDescription
May 20, 2021Chenghe Acquisition I Co. was incorporated as a Cayman Islands exempted company.
January 24, 2022The registration statement for the company's IPO was declared effective.
January 27, 2022The company consummated its IPO.
April 13, 2023The company held an extraordinary general meeting to extend the business combination deadline.
September 8, 2023BofA Securities, Inc. waived its entitlement to a deferred underwriting fee.
September 19, 2023BTG Pactual waived its entitlement to a deferred underwriting fee.
September 29, 2023The company, the Old Sponsor, and the New Sponsor entered into a securities purchase agreement.
October 6, 2023The Old Sponsor and the New Sponsor consummated the transactions contemplated by the securities purchase agreement.
October 25, 2023The company held an extraordinary general meeting to extend the termination date and change the company name.
December 22, 2023The company entered into a business combination agreement with FST Corp.
January 31, 2024The company signed an engagement letter with Revere Securities, LLC.
May 3, 2024FST Corp. deposited an extension contribution into the trust account.
May 17, 2024The date of the filing of the quarterly report.
May 27, 2024The current deadline for the company to consummate its initial business combination.
October 27, 2024The potential extended deadline for the company to consummate its initial business combination, subject to additional extension deposits.
